• The front passenger's seatback is not in the full upright
position.
• The front passenger carries or holds an object while seated
(e.g., backpack, box, etc.).
• Objects are lodged under the front passenger seat.
• Objects are lodged between the front passenger seat and
center console.
• Accessories that may change the seated weight on the front
passenger seat are attached to the front passenger seat.
• Anything that may decrease or increase the front
passenger's seated weight.
The OCS determines the front passenger's most probable
classification. If an occupant in the front passenger seat is
seated improperly, the occupant may provide an output
signal to the OCS that is different from the occupant's prop-
erly seated weight input, for example:
